Remodeling costs vary based on your specific goals. Choosing high-end materials like natural stone, custom cabinetry, or designer hardware will increase the total. Labor costs fluctuate depending on whether you are simply updating fixtures or doing a full layout overhaul that requires moving plumbing and electrical lines. Keeping your existing footprint is the most effective way to save, while expanding the space or adding luxury features like steam showers pushes the budget higher. Porcelain bathroom floor tile is a durable and water-resistant option, ideal for high-moisture areas like bathrooms. It's resistant to stains, scratches, and fading, making it easy to maintain. You can find porcelain tiles that mimic natural stone, wood, or concrete. The pros ensure proper installation for a long-lasting and beautiful floor.
For showers, tiles that offer good grip and are highly water-resistant are best. Porcelain and ceramic tiles are excellent choices. Smaller tiles, like mosaics, can provide more grout lines for better traction. The pros ensure proper sealing and installation to prevent water damage. They can guide you on the best options.
